5 Amazing Ways To Enjoy The Staycation You Deserve!

A staycation is a holiday spent in one’s home country instead of traveling abroad. It even means having to stay at home with a lot of fun activities and day trips to local attractions. In our busy and hectic lives, we all need some time off from the daily chores, stress, and chaos. However, time and cash flow might not allow you to take a trip to a far off holiday destination always. The holiday season is around the corner and a well-planned staycation could be just the thing you need.

Staycations have become more popular than ever. Many people are opting to enjoy their time off at home this holiday season. Opting to skip the cost and hassle of a traditional vacation. The benefit of a staycation is that it is both relaxing, fun, and easy on the pocket. If you want to manage your expenses while enjoying your time away from the office, this could give you both. With good execution, it could be a budget-friendly alternative to an overpriced flight, hotel and all other costs of taking a vacation.

Staycation Requires Planning!

Even though it might sound like an oxymoron, a staycation does require planning if you want to make the most out of it, this holiday season. Since you are not really traveling to a new place, it’s easy to fall into the trap. The trap of doing the same thing even when you are on your staycation. Getting sucked back into the daily routine or work like, “checking the email”, “arranging the closet”, or “doing the laundry”. You need to strategize your staycation for it to be relaxing, fun, and rejuvenating. With good planning, you can make sure that even if you are in your regular surroundings, you aren’t doing what you do in your regular life and make it feel like a real vacation.

To make things simpler, here’s a guide with 5 ways for you to enjoy your staycation this holiday season:

1. Be A Hometown Tourist

Whenever we visit a holiday destination, our goal is to sightsee and cover maximum attractions there. However, how much of that do we do in our hometowns? Hardly! The best way to make your staycation feel like a vacation is to behave like you are on one. Hire a full day taxi, and plan an itinerary to visit all the major attractions in your hometown. At least visit the ones that you never got the chance to see. Since the holiday season is here, you can’t find a better opportunity to behave like tourists in your own town.

Roaming around in your town or even outskirts by a full day taxi could be fun. At the same time, it gives you the opportunity to spend quality time with each other while enjoying the drive. 2. Go For A Fancy Picnic

Pack a blanket, your favorite finger food, a bottle of wine, juice or your choice of fizzy drinks. Find a lovely picnic spot at a local park or riverside. Go with your loved ones to have a fun-packed picnic. You can even carry something to play there, like a Frisbee, a ball or a pack of cards. If there’s a riverside or pool to dive in, don’t forget your costumes. The trick is to give yourself a break from your monotony. Do anything that can make it a fun day for you.

3. Unplug

The extreme level of dependency on gadgets and devices is something that we can’t get rid of how much we try to. But if you can try to achieve that at least during your staycation this holiday season, it could do wonders like you can’t imagine. If you can’t avoid it completely, at least make it a point to check your phones only after set intervals, that too for a very short span. It might feel uncomfortable at first, but you’ll be amazed to see how quickly you adapt to it.

Doing that will give you the opportunity to spend a lot of quality time together. It will definitely make your staycation worth it. It’s okay to binge something on Netflix together, but if any device is reducing the essence of staycation from it, and making it more of a usual day, avoid it!

4. Bike Ride

Take out your bikes and go for a full-day bike ride to explore the nearby scenery. If you don’t have your own bikes, rent them from any bike rental shops. There are a lot of bike rental services available online as well. Get ready to rent a bike of your choice. Apply your sunscreen, put on your sunglasses and ride out on that windy and exhilarating bike trip.

If you’d like some exercise along with the fun, get a pair of bicycles instead of motorbikes. You can ride out of your town where you can find a non-polluted atmosphere. You can look for biking trails or any roads with minimal traffic and abundance of nature should be good. Take a couple of breaks along the way to catch your breath, and enjoy the scenic view. Just experience nature together in a healthy way this holiday season. It could turn out to be relaxing and detoxing both.

5. Games and Tournaments

One of the best ways to make a staycation fun and exciting is by adding games to it. There are a lot of indoor games that you can play along with your family and spend hours doing that. There are multiple options of board games and card games, that you can plan and get in advance so that you can spend a day or more of your staycation doing just that. You can play tournaments with each game and set rewards like the winner gets to decide a particular meal to be ordered.

You can also make every night a movie night, where the winner of one tournament gets to pick the movie for a particular night, so on and so forth. In case you didn’t get the chance to pick a few cards or board games, with the blessing of technology there are a lot of multiplayer online games available. Games that can be downloaded on phones and played together. Yes, we did suggest unplugging on a staycation, but then, if it can be used for a positive purpose adding value to your staycation, why not!

It’s important to take vacations and enjoy sometime time off doing something you haven’t done before. However, it isn’t so much fun if you’re doing it at the cost of adding the stress of surpassing your budget or challenging your health and peace with too much travel, jet lag, and lack of sleep.

A Staycation allows you to achieve the same benefits as a vacation. It lets you do it without burning a hole in your pocket or letting it take a toll on your body. After all, the purpose of a holiday is to relax your mind, body, and soul. And if you can fulfill that purpose by planning a staycation this holiday season, go for it. You deserve it!
